Arquitecto/Backend Java · Spring Boot · Clean Architecture · APIs limpias y observables. Me gusta automatizar, escribir código simple y documentar lo suficiente para que todo fluya.
Diseño de endpoints backpressure-friendly, validación con @Valid y manejo de errores uniforme.
- Errores estructurados
- Testing con WebTestClient
- Observabilidad (logs/metrics)
Módulos nítidos, reglas de calidad y cobertura. Pipelines con chequeos tempranos.
- Exceptions de dominio
- Logging estructurado
- Docs automáticas (OpenAPI)
Código simple > código “listo para TED Talk”.
Logs útiles > logs ruidosos.
Tests que rompan pronto > bugs que rompan tarde.